Is there a particular hypnosis session that might work for long COVID sufferers?

My question relates to underlying aspects of my post-COVID long-haulers or long COVID syndrome.

Among many people with this syndrome, one of the biggest issues seems to come from dysregulation of the nervous system. It may be part of the cause for the fatigue and brain fog, for example.

Now, there are theories that once our nervous system gets geared up, it doesn't come back down, and other studies showing damage to the brainstem area, which might account for a problem with the vagus nerve. The body also has trouble creating serotonin, likely from gut dysregulation, as we know most serotonin is in the gut, which also may play a role in the problem. Just as a side note, it leads to a lot of anxiety and depression in post-COVID patients.

Is there a particular hypnosis session that might work for nervous system dysregulation long term? I'm not sure if this is something that hypnosis can deal with, but I figure it never hurts to ask.

We do have, Andrew, a session on hypnosis and the immune response, and it could be helpful. Little actually seems to be definitively known about the effects of long COVID, but it does seem that long-term damage has occurred in some people who had COVID quite badly. This could be, as you suggest, to do with damage to the vagus nerve.

Now, we know that some behaviors help the vagus nerve. This thick bundle of nerves (it's not just one nerve, it's many) runs through the body and enables us to digest, relax, for our immunity to work well, and for us to feel emotionally stable, and so forth. Regular relaxation will help the vagus nerve "tone up," as it were. So when people listen to an audio session and relax deeply over time, they tend to start feeling generally calmer and I would suspect, even in some ways, physically healthier. Because, of course, stress is a detriment to physical health, and when we feel less stressed, we feel healthier in both mind and body.

Other ways of regulating the nervous system are deep diaphragmatic breathing, which can really begin to tone the vagus nerve and help people feel calmer and more energized. The interesting thing with this sort of breathing is that it's the out-breath that really calms the person. It's not just breathing in - it's the extended out-breath that mobilizes the parasympathetic nervous system, your relaxation response. That’s why people sigh when they're stressed.

So, doing deep diaphragmatic breathing into below the belly button to the count of five, and then out to the slow count of seven - the out-breath longer than the in-breath - and everything starts to calm down. That’s what we're looking for.

Now, sometimes people who’ve been very tense - anxious types - tend to over-breathe in a shallow, dysregulated way. And suddenly doing diaphragmatic breathing can be a bit of a shock to the system. It might even cause anxiety because their system has become so inflexible that any alteration produces a stress response. So, maybe for such types, just start by doing it for 30 seconds to a minute at first, and then gradually extend the practice. That will really help the immunity and vagal response in the body.
